Why It Matters

A clear plan and regular practice save time in an emergency. They also help you meet your legal duties and the requirements of AS 3745 Planning for emergencies in facilities. For health care sites we align to AS 4083.

What We Deliver

Site-Specific Evacuation Diagrams

Site-specific diagrams that meet AS 3745, including “You are here,” paths of travel, exits, assembly areas, fire equipment, legends and site information. Supplied, printed, laminated and installed.

Emergency Management Manuals

Your tailored Emergency Management Manual with roles, responsibilities, communication strategies, emergency procedures and plans.

Chief Warden and Fire Warden Training

Practical, on-site training for Chief Wardens and Fire Wardens. Roles and responsibilities, alarms and communications, mobility-impaired procedures and scenario walk-throughs.

Fire Equipment Training

Hands-on use of extinguishers and blankets in a safe, controlled session. Identify fire classes, choose the right equipment, apply it correctly and safely.

Evacuation Exercises

Planned drills with briefings, observers, timings and post-exercise debrief. Written report with findings and clear improvement actions.
